WHY THIS ROLE IS IMPORTANT

  • 80% service and 20% sales duties, or as previously determined by manager. (These percentages may vary by several factors including territory, market share and available opportunities.)
  • Schedule meaningful sales appointments to promote Rx Returns and Compliance Solutions offerings; effectively present to and close sales opportunities to hospital and independent retail pharmacies.
  • Interface with customers on a professional level, handling concerns and providing education on all services and regulatory compliance issues.
  • Travel to scheduled locations throughout assigned territory, servicing pharmacies by facilitating the pharmaceutical returns process. Ensure the customer has all tools needed for proper return of products.
  • Prospecting and up selling products and solutions to the current customer base.
  • Responsible for accurately inventorying all controlled substances and completing proper DEA documentation as required by law.
  • Prepare and package the returns shipments consistent with the company procedures and requirements.
  • Accurately prepare all internal documentation such as itineraries, supply requisitions and expense reports and submit according to established procedures.
  • Perform miscellaneous administrative duties such as email, phone calls, CRM maintenance and follow up as needed.
  • Ensure compliance with company Injury and Illness Prevention program.
